Wasting water can cost you money on repairs. The average indoor water use for a single-family home is about 70 gallons per person per day. Did you know that one leaky toilet will waste more that 200 gallons per day? Combine that with extra toilets, leaky faucets. A very typical leak of 10 drips per minute wastes nearly one gallon per day, or 29 gallons per month. In many places, this costs less than $1 per month.
